From Kicksecure
< Dev
Jump to navigation Jump to search

Your support makes
all the difference!

We believe security software like Kicksecure needs to remain open source and independent. Would you help sustain and grow the project? Learn more about our 10 year success story and maybe DONATE!

Factory Reset, Stateless Systems, Reproducible Systems, Verifiable Systems, Clear Linux, NixOS, Fedora Silverblue

A problem with Debian and Debian based Linux distributions is that these are not stateless.

Files shipped by the distribution and files created by the user are mixed up in the same folders /etc and /var. Wiping /etc and /var on Debian will break the system and render it unbootable.

Resulting issues:

  • It is difficult (impossible?) to factory reset, i.e. to reset a machine to the same state as everyone else using the same version.
  • It is difficult (impossible?) to choose to have a boot without any user modifications.
  • It is difficult (impossible?) to generate an overview of all user created configuration changes.
  • It is difficult (impossible?) to generate an overview of derivative distribtion created configuration changes.
  • It is difficult (impossible?) to safely / fully downgrade / rollback
  • It is more dangerous to upgrade.

Work towards stateless:

Unfinished: This wiki is a work in progress. Please do not report broken links until this notice is removed, use Search Engines First and contribute improving this wiki.